Credit Suisse Vice Chairman Could Face Shareholder Opposition, FT Reports
February 09 2022 - 6:00AM
Dow Jones News
--Credit Suisse Group AG Vice Chairman Severin Schwan would face
shareholder opposition if he stands for re-election at the bank's
annual general meeting in April, the Financial Times reports.
--Mr. Schwan, who is also chief executive officer of pharma
major Roche Holding AG, had intended to leave before the AGM, but
has been asked by other board members to reconsider for the sake of
maintaining stability following the departure of Chairman Antonio
Horta-Osorio, the FT reports, citing unnamed sources.
--The Swiss bank hasn't yet published a list of proposed board
members ahead of the April 29 AGM.
